GeoVax Announces a Warrant Inducement Transaction
ATLANTA, GA - August 26, 2026 - GeoVax Labs, Inc. (Nasdaq: GOVX), a clinical-stage biotechnology company developing vaccines and immunotherapies, today announced its entry into a warrant inducement agreement with an existing institutional investor of the Company for the immediate exercise of existing warrants (the "Existing Warrants") to purchase up to 5,697,628 shares of the Company's common stock, par value $0.001 per share (the "Common Stock") at an exercise price of $0.64 for gross cash proceeds of approximately $3,646,482, before deducting financial advisor fees and other transaction expenses. The Company intends to use the net proceeds from the offering for working capital and other general corporate purposes.
In consideration for the immediate exercise in full of the Existing Warrants, the investors will receive, in a private placement, new unregistered warrants to purchase up to 11,395,256 shares of Common Stock (the "New Warrants"). The New Warrants will have an exercise price of $0.64, will be initially exercisable on the date that shareholder approval of the issuance of the shares of Common Stock issuable upon the exercise of the New Warrants is obtained (the "Approval Date"), and will expire five (5) years following the Approval Date. The closing of the warrant inducement transaction is expected to occur on or about August 27, 2026, subject to satisfaction of customary closing conditions.
